Advancing HCP Education Through Innovative Medical Education Strategies | Insights from Wiley’s Annual Global HCP Survey

Serving as a bridge between a company’s research and development wing and healthcare professionals (HCPs), Medical Affairs teams face mounting pressure to deliver trusted, credible education to increasingly time-constrained HCPs. Based on Wiley’s 2024 Global HCP Survey of 960 HCPs, and in-depth interviews with Medical Affairs leaders, this whitepaper reveals:

74% of HCPs cite medical journals as their most frequently accessed source of clinical information, indicating a strong preference for peer-reviewed, evidence-based publications.

This aligns with additional findings that 61% of HCPs rank publishers among their two most trusted sources of medical information, underscoring the vital role of editorial-led content.

This whitepaper highlights the key trends in HCPs’ information-seeking preferences, and explores how Medical Affairs professionals can leverage our trusted academic and society information sources, to foster trust and enhance engagement with HCPs.
